To write them, you should split it up into these basic parts:

· Introductory remarks

· Body Or Outline

· Conclusion or Ending

· Your introductory remarks are made up of these components:

(a)Welcome address:

This is a simple example:

Welcome everyone. Thank you so much for coming from far and near to celebrate the wedding celebration of my son, Matt and daughter-in-law, Irene. For those of you don’t know me, I am Martina, proud mother of the groom.


(b)Words of appreciation:

I would like to acknowledge a few guests who have been in Dan’s life throughout his 29 years of life. Of course, and most importantly is Dan’s dad. Theresa/my mom (Matt’s grand mom) and my lovely sister, Nancy.

©Hook

The hook is a crucial element that grabs the audience’s attention, sparking interest and drawing them in.

· The hook could be a nice little story like this one:

Okay, as the mother of the groom, I get to exercise my right to embarrass the groom just a bit. So here goes…When he was a little boy, he got into trouble for stealing his father’s bananas from the fridge…..
